Subject: DR drill sign-off — N+1 fix

Drill complete. The Larkspur GraphQL gateway failed over cleanly with the new batched resolver in place; the old N+1 pattern on order lookups is gone, query count dropped from ~400 to 3 per page. Latency held under budget during replay. Release can proceed as scheduled. You'll need the standby environment's recovery passphrase to finalize the cutover; it is noted below.

vault phrase of tagag-yadup = ralys-caseth-novys-istael

## Ticket: Lintline baseline ignored on CI (env misconfig)

Flagging for the weekly sync: CI runners for the Pemberton repo were pointing LINTLINE_BASELINE at the stale path from the old mono-layout, so every PR got flooded with ~400 "new" findings that are actually baselined. Fixed the path and set LINTLINE_FAIL_ON_NEW=true again. While in there I noticed the baseline upload step was silently failing auth — the runner env never had the credential at all. To fix it properly, the runner env file needs this line added.

secret setting of tajof-bahif: COURIER_KEY3=65d

Finance Review Summary — Larkspur Line Pricing

For branch managers: the review confirmed the Larkspur product line is underpriced relative to cost-to-serve, with margins compressing three quarters running. A structured uplift of 5–7% is recommended for the next catalogue cycle, phased by region. Detailed models are with central finance. Please note the following in strict confidence:

internal memo for tagef-hadup: Gross margin on Ulaath came in at 15 percent against a plan of 5 percent. Only 7 of the 120 pilot accounts renewed Ulaath, so a churn review is set for October 15.